🚀 Foden joins exclusive UCL group with latest Man City strike

Phil Foden returned to Manchester City action with a bang as he grabbed a goal against Slovan Bratislava to help Manchester City move into a 2-0 lead against the Slovakian side.

After İlkay Gündoğan opened the scoring, the England star got in on the act, finding the bottom corner from 13 yards out and putting his side on course for a comfortable win.

In doing so, Foden moved into Manchester City’s top five all-time Champions League goalscorers, level with Riyad Mahrez and Kevin De Bruyne.

Additionally, he became just the fourth player to score in each of the last seven UCL campaigns, alongside Robert Lewandowski and French pair Kylian Mbappé and Antoine Griezmann.

He’s only 24!
